In the past while since we've been using DCO I've had AI shoot me with 100% accuracy through smoke grenades, grass and pitch black scenarios on a regular occurrence, along with AI with their first rounds hitting me in the head and unconning me at distences past 300 metres.

It is quite ridiculous at times.

We are not on an even playing field with this mod. With LAMBS the AI where brutal but at normal fighting distances most rounds where suppression until a change where one of those rounds would hit us and deal damage.

With DCO it does not feel like the AI shoot to suppress anymore, they just shoot to kill and kill with 100% lethality.

Tbh sounds like a skill issue. DCO forces you to work with other units/assets. If you have 1-2 line squads, a weapons squad/team, and either savage/reaper/demon/butcher you usually do just fine.

DCO punishes you if you’re in the open, just like a real player would. Use cover and coordinated fires and you’ll have less issues.

Lambs also had issues where you were one shot/first shot insta uncon.

#

DCO also doesn’t increase lethality of the rounds fired, AI are just more accurate and can “talk” to each other so if one guy spots you, the whole squad does

Honestly, a lot of people's problems with AI could be solved with one trick; Move smarter

Seriously, I have probably 10-15 hours of streams saved from the past 2 days playing as FTL and medic in Jak's squads where we'd do fireteam bounds from one compound to the next, getting ourselves from hard cover to hard cover, and getting 50-75% of the way into the objective with no casualties. Some objectives, we'd get no casualties.

I could type a whole rant but basically: skill issue. They engage through smoke on purpose. They shoot for your last known position, the EXACT same way you would if your enemy dropped a smoke in front of themselves.

They also will be much easier to manage under overwhelming fire. I have seen so many people who wanna be a SAW and seem to be afraid of their machine gun or way too liberal with the ammo and run out. Knowledge on proper use of it will dramatically increase your ability to get close enough to frag them out.
